I met the absolutely gorgeous children of Karin today - Jayda and Brock, who were both weeks apart from my Kealy and My Sophie.....
They had come for a mini portrait session, and then a very messy "Paint Yourself Silly" session.
I thought they were going to be tough cookies to crack, but to my surprise they were right at home in front of the camera, smiles and cheekiness to boot!
After a quick 10 minute clothed session, we stripped them down, and let them at it. It was quite funny at first when I gave Jayda the paint and brush - she kept looking at Mum wondering if she was allowed to go nuts on herself, she really did think she was going to get in trouble..... That was until I took a brush and dobbed a nice big red splodge on her belly and Mum didnt say BOO..... After that she was in "Mess Heaven"...
I find that when I do these shoots the children respond much better photogenically as they're really really enjoying themselves, as its not something most kids are allowed to do (paint on your own body)....
Okay so then it was Brocks turn......... Hhhhhhhhmmmmmmmmm nope, no painting, just eating it!!!!!!! Hehehehe was a little funny, but we actually had to stop him before he was putting chunks in his mouth... Mum gave him a quick paint and we hid the brush from him.....
